Princess Anne is a smart little love bug of a dog. She loves her humans! Cuddling and adoring them is her perfect kind of day. She loves to snuggle you in bed and keep you warm at night. She is a people pleaser and will work hard to make you happy. This smart girl can tell you when she needs to go outside, needs water, food or just wants to play with you. She can be a bit shy in new places and will want you to accompany her outside to go potty until she's comfortable with her area. She's treat motivated and will gladly go into her kennel for a reward. Princess Anne can be a bit of an escape artist though so she would need either an alzatraz kennel or a wire kennel with carabiners. She loves having a dog bed to sleep in and to lay on to chew her toys. She can get a little excited at first upon greeting her humans but does calm down after a few minutes and settles in. Princess Anne has previously lived in homes with dogs of all sizes and has done well but has been more reactive to dogs since being moved around a lot recently. She will require a two week shutdown when arriving to a new home. If there are resident dogs in the home she will require slow intros after the shutdown has ended. She would do best with a mellow, well balanced dog who wont pressure her and can give her time to get used to them. The rescue provides lots of support for the two week shutdown and new dog introductions. We prefer that she go to a home with no children or a home with older (13+), dog savvy children. We can discuss her needs in more detail upon interest.

Princess Anne has some skin allergies and will require a daily allergy pill (apoquel, average $2/pill). If you don't use scented cleaning and laundry products, her skin issues are quite manageable. She'll still need the allergy meds but without the scented products being at her home, her skin will do well. Princess Anne also gets extremely car sick and does not do well on longer car rides. We are currently working on finding a medication that will help with her carsickness. We ask that potential adopters come to her when we schedule a meet and greet because of how car sick she gets.
